SPARTANS LOOK FOR PLAY-OFF PUSH DOWN THE STRETCH
Women's Basketball - date: Feb. 1st, 2012
LANGLEY, British Columbia – This weekend the Trinity Western Spartans return home after a successful three week road trip, which saw the Spartans win four of five games. The Spartans are looking to earn a first ever play-off hosting spot as they to host the Thompson Rivers University WolfPack. Three wins in their final three home games will give the Spartans second place in the Pacific Division. It all starts with Friday’s game, which tips off at 6 p.m., while Saturday’s is set for 5 p.m. Both games will be streamed live on Canadawest.TV. ON THE ROAD THE SPARTANS KNOCK OFF NO. 10 CASCASDES
Women's Basketball - date: Jan. 28th, 2012
ABBOTSFORD, British Columbia – Led by Laurelle Weigl with 18 points and 10 rebounds and Emily Knauff with 16 points and six rebounds the Trinity Western University Spartans defeated the No. 10 University of the Fraser Valley Cascades 71-59 in the inaugural Battle of the Valley at the Abbotsford Entertainment and Sports Centre Saturday night in Abbotsford, B.C.
SPARTANS PUSH NO. 1 COUGARS
Women's Basketball - date: Jan. 21st, 2012
REGINA – The unranked Trinity Western University women’s basketball team gave the No. 1 University of Regina Cougars everything that they could handle Saturday night in Regina. Everything, but the loss as the top ranked Cougars pulled away in the fourth quarter to earn a 65-52 win over the Spartans at the Centre for Kinesiology, Health & Sport.
SPARTANS CARKNER STEALS WIN OVER BOBCATS
Women's Basketball - date: Jan. 20th, 2012
BRANDON – Led by point guard Stephanie Carkner the Trinity Western University women’s basketball team overcame a sloppy first quarter to earn a 63-41 victory over the Brandon University Bobcats Friday night in Brandon, Manitoba. The win moves the Spartans over .500 at 7-6, while the Bobcats remain winless at 0-13.

WBB WEEKEND PREVIEW: SPARTANS TO HOST LETHBRIDGE, CALGARY
Women's Basketball - date: Jan. 6th, 2012
LANGLEY, British Columbia – The Trinity Western women’s basketball team will enter 2012 having posted the most wins overall in a fall semester, nine, in program history. With a 3-5 record in conference play and a 6-4 record in non-conference action, the Spartans are in a great position in terms of confidence heading into the second half of the season.
